![]() ![]() The Japanese knew every trick of humiliating and breaking their prisoners. Then followed over three years of captivity-in Kuala Lumpur, in Changi gaol at Singapore, in Thailand (Siam) building the notorious ‘railway of death’. On his twenty-first birthday he was captured and seated in a ditch to be shot-but the Japanese changed their minds. After sketchy training the troops were plunged into battle against an enemy well trained and overwhelming in numbers. Russell Braddon arrived in Malaya in 1941. ![]() THE NAKED ISLAND is a war narrative of appalling suffering, but also of indomitable courage and endurance on the part of British and Australian soldiers.
